How to Call Nicaragua from USA

Nicaragua uses a simple 8-digit numbering plan. There are no separate city codes to dial; they are built into the number.

1

Exit Code

Dial 011 if calling from a US landline.
(On mobile/VoIP, just use the + sign)

2

Country Code (+505)

Dial 505. This connects you to the Nicaraguan telecom network.

3

8-Digit Number

Dial the full 8-digit subscriber number.
Example: 22xx-xxxx (Landline) or 8xxx-xxxx (Mobile)

Understanding the 8-Digit Format

Nicaragua unified its phone system years ago. All numbers are 8 digits long. You can identify the type of number by the first digit.

Landline (Starts with 2)
+505 2255 1234
(Managua area typically starts with 22)
Mobile (Starts with 5, 7, 8)
+505 8888 1234
(Claro/Tigo mobiles)

Common City Prefixes

While there are no separate area codes, landlines in specific cities usually start with these digits.

CityTypeStarts With
ManaguaLandline22xx...
LeonLandline23xx...
ChinandegaLandline23xx...
MasayaLandline25xx...
GranadaLandline25xx...
CityTypeStarts With
RivasLandline25xx...
EsteliLandline27xx...
MatagalpaLandline27xx...
JinotegaLandline27xx...
BluefieldsLandline25xx...
Mobile Networks

Calling Nicaraguan Mobiles

Mobile numbers are also 8 digits long. They typically begin with 5, 7, or 8.

8xxx xxxx
Claro / Tigo (Most Common)
7xxx xxxx
Tigo / Claro
5xxx xxxx
Claro (Newer lines)

Most mobiles in Nicaragua sit on operators such as Claro, Tigo. Nicaragua uses a closed 8 digit plan; mobiles begin with 5, 7 or 8.

Nicaragua runs on UTC minus 6, and it does not observe daylight saving, so the time difference stays constant through the year.
